ONBOARD COMPARISON: How Ricciardo beat Verstappen to pole in Mexico
It was incredibly close between the two Red Bull drivers in the final pole position shoot-out in Mexico, with just 0.026s separating Daniel Ricciardo from Max Verstappen. What does that look like in real terms? Check out the two laps side-by-side to see where the Australian managed to make the difference.
